>> Something I've noticed and unfortunately become accustomed to is the
>> inability to install more than one PBI at a time. When I start a PBI
>> installation while another is in progress it gives a 'data integrity
>> check' error.

No it will install fine individually. I have a CD of 15 or so PBI's
that I downloaded last week to make it easier to set up systems at work.
Try this: Download Warden and XChat pbi's and double-click both of them,
enter in your password on both, then click okay, an error should pop-up
after that. I just now tested this with freshly downloaded PBI's for
7. It does this to me no matter which PBI's I use.
